Types of Faculty Jobs in India:

  • Universities: Faculty positions at universities encompass a wide range of subjects across various departments. These roles involve teaching undergraduate and postgraduate students, conducting research, guiding Ph.D. scholars, and contributing to curriculum development.

  • Colleges: Similar to universities, colleges offer faculty positions in various disciplines. The focus may be on undergraduate education, with some colleges offering postgraduate programs as well.

  • Research Institutions: Research institutions like the Indian Institutes of Technology (IITs), Indian Institutes of Science Education and Research (IISERs), and Council of Scientific and Industrial Research (CSIR) labs, offer faculty positions with a primary emphasis on research and development work.

Eligibility for Faculty Jobs in India:

The eligibility criteria for faculty jobs in India can vary depending on the type of institution, subject area, and specific designation (Lecturer, Assistant Professor, Associate Professor, Professor). Here’s a general overview:

  • Educational Qualification: A Ph.D. degree in the relevant field is typically mandatory for most faculty positions.
  • University Grants Commission (UGC) Minimum Qualifications for Teaching Positions: The UGC specifies minimum qualifications for faculty in Indian universities and colleges. You can find these on the UGC website.

Selection Process for Faculty Jobs in India:

The selection process typically involves:

  • Application: Submitting a detailed CV or resume highlighting your educational qualifications, research experience, publications, and teaching experience (if any).
  • Shortlisting: Based on your application, you may be shortlisted for further rounds.
  • Written Test/Presentation: Some institutions may conduct a written test to assess your subject knowledge. You may also be required to give a presentation on your research area.
  • Interview: This is a crucial stage where the selection committee will assess your teaching philosophy, research interests, and suitability for the position.

Skills Required for Faculty Jobs in India:

  • Subject Matter Expertise: A strong foundation of knowledge and research experience in your specific discipline is essential.
  • Teaching Skills: The ability to effectively communicate complex concepts to students, motivate them to learn, and create engaging learning environments is crucial.
  • Research Skills: Faculty are expected to conduct research, publish papers in reputed journals, and contribute to the advancement of knowledge in their field.
  • Communication Skills: Excellent communication skills are necessary for interacting with students, colleagues, and the wider academic community.
  • Mentorship Skills: Guiding and mentoring students, especially at the postgraduate and Ph.D. level, is an important aspect of faculty roles.

Tips for Landing a Faculty Job in India:

  • Earn a Ph.D. in your chosen field.
  • Develop a strong research profile: Publish your research in reputed journals and present your work at conferences.
  • Gain teaching experience: If you don’t have prior teaching experience, consider teaching assistantships or guest lectureships.
  • Build your network: Connect with professors in your field, attend academic conferences, and participate in professional organizations.
  • Prepare for the interview: Research the institution and the specific program or department you are applying to. Be prepared to discuss your teaching philosophy, research interests, and how you would contribute to the institution.

By following these steps and acquiring the necessary qualifications and skills, you can increase your chances of landing a fulfilling faculty job in India and making a positive impact on students’ lives.
